Move your content seamlessly between iPhone and USB Type-C devices with Western Digital’s new flash drive

Storage solutions provider Western Digital today launched the company’s first flash drive with dual Lightning and USB Type-C connectors, the S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e in India. This is built for consumers who are searching for a stylish and reliable solution to share content across their compatible devices, including iPhone devices and Mac computers.

With both Lightning and USB Type-C connectors and an all-metal casing, the S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e provides a sleek way for users to seamlessly access and move files between iPhone, iPad Pro, Mac and other USB Type-C devices, including Android phones, the company said in a statement.

Western Digital resolves the hassle of moving files between devices with different connectors with the new S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e, it said. This new flash drive comes with two connectors, which enables a quick move of files, eliminating the need to email content from one device to another in order to upload or save, it added.

Khalid Wani, Sales Director, India, Western Digital, said, “We are excited to introduce S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e that offers a one-stop solution to make data more accessible across gadgets, so consumers can stop worrying about connectivity or lack of storage space, and live their digital lives to the fullest.”

Once files are on the drive, they can be transferred using the high-speed USB 3.0 connector to a USB Type-C-compatible computer. Consumers who want a heightened sense of privacy can password-protect their files and photos with the iXpand Drive app. The app can also be used to free up space on an iPhone or to automatically back up photos, videos, documents and contacts without the hassle of a slow internet connection. The drive is available in 64GB, 128GB and256GB, allowing more space for photos, videos and games.

Jaganathan Chelliah, Director- Marketing, India, Western Digital, said, “Today’s consumers are always on-the-go – working from remote locations, travelling, and switching from place to place while creating content on their iPhones and transferring it to multiple other devices for editing, sharing  and back up. Data transfer and storage should be the last thing that they should worry about. This is exactly where the S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e comes into play which enables you to work seamlessly across your iPhone and other devices.”

The new SanDisk iXpand Flash Drive Luxe is available at the Western Digital Store, Amazon and other select retailers. It’s available in 64GB, 128GB and 256GB with at Rs 4,449, Rs 5,919 and Rs 8,999 respectively.
